1. Overall Meaning of Pallas Square Ceres

The square aspect between Pallas and Ceres brings together the energies of strategic thinking and nurturing. This creates a tension that can manifest in various aspects of life, including relationships, career, and self-care.

Pallas, named after the Greek goddess of wisdom, represents our ability to perceive patterns, devise strategies, and solve problems. It's the part of us that's analytical, objective, and tactical. On the other hand, Ceres, named after the Roman goddess of agriculture, symbolizes how we give and receive care. It's about nurturing, feeding, and being fed - both literally and metaphorically.

When these two celestial bodies form a square aspect, it creates a dynamic tension between these two contrasting energies. This can manifest in a variety of ways:

  • In relationships, there may be a struggle between being caring and being strategic. For example, you might find it difficult to balance your partner's needs with your own objectives. This aspect can also indicate conflicts around nurturing - for instance, disagreements about what constitutes care or how it should be provided.

  • In your career, this aspect might mean you're torn between your strategic goals and your desire to nurture others. You might struggle with balancing the drive to achieve with the need to care for your team or clients.

  • In self-care, the Pallas square Ceres aspect might indicate a conflict between your intellectual needs and your nurturing needs. You might find it challenging to balance time for strategic thinking with time for self-care and relaxation.

This square aspect can also bring potential growth opportunities. For instance, it can push you to develop a more holistic approach to life, integrating both strategic thinking and nurturing. It might also prompt you to explore different ways of nurturing - for example, learning that self-care can also include activities that stimulate your mind, like reading or problem-solving games.

6. Pallas in Astrology

Pallas, also known as Pallas Athena or Asteroid Pallas, is one of the four major asteroids used in astrology. It represents wisdom, strategic thinking, problem-solving, and creative intelligence. In the birth chart, the position of Pallas can reveal how we approach these areas and how they manifest in our lives.

Symbolism and Significance of Pallas Pallas is named after Pallas Athena, the Greek goddess of wisdom, warfare, and craftsmanship. As such, this asteroid embodies the same qualities of intellect, strategy, and creativity. Those with a strong Pallas in their birth chart may have a knack for seeing patterns, devising strategies, and solving problems. They may also be drawn to pursuits that require a blend of intellect and creativity, such as the arts, sciences, or politics.

In astrology, Pallas is associated with:

  • Wisdom and Intellect: Pallas represents our ability to perceive patterns, understand complex concepts, and devise innovative solutions. Those with a prominent Pallas may be drawn to intellectual pursuits and enjoy problem-solving.
  • Strategy and Tactics: Pallas is also linked to our strategic thinking and tactical abilities. It can indicate how we approach challenges and navigate obstacles in our lives.
  • Creativity and Craftsmanship: Finally, Pallas is associated with our creative intelligence and craftsmanship. It can reveal our artistic talents and our ability to create something beautiful or useful from raw materials.

Pallas in the Birth Chart The placement of Pallas in the birth chart can reveal a lot about our intellectual and creative abilities. For example, Pallas in Aries may indicate a person who is innovative and pioneering, while Pallas in Taurus may suggest a person who is practical and methodical.

7. Ceres in Astrology

Ceres, also known as Dwarf Planet Ceres or Asteroid Ceres, is associated with nurturing, nourishment, and the cycles of life and death. It represents our capacity to nurture ourselves and others, as well as our relationship with nature and the environment.

Derived from the Roman goddess of agriculture and grain crops, Ceres in astrology symbolizes the ways in which we find comfort, sustenance, and security.

Symbolism of Ceres

Ceres is often associated with themes of:

  • Nurturing: This includes both the nurturing we receive and the nurturing we give to others.
  • Motherhood: Ceres represents the archetypal mother figure and aspects of maternal care.
  • Nourishment: This relates to both physical nourishment, such as food, and emotional nourishment.

Ceres in the Birth Chart

When Ceres appears prominently in the birth chart, it can indicate a person who is deeply nurturing, caring, and compassionate. They may have a strong connection to nature and a keen interest in environmental issues.

However, a challenging aspect, such as Ceres square Pallas, may suggest difficulties in balancing personal needs with the needs of others. It may also indicate struggles with self-care or issues related to food and nourishment.

Challenges and Growth Opportunities

Ceres can present both challenges and opportunities for growth. On one hand, it can indicate potential difficulties related to nurturing and care. On the other hand, these challenges can also lead to profound personal growth and the development of a strong capacity for empathy and care.
